In a significant development in the high-profile Rihanna shooting case, the woman accused of firing at the singer's Beverly Hills home is now confronting potential professional consequences beyond the criminal charges she faces. Prosecutors in California have indicated that Ivanna Lisette Ortiz, a licensed speech-language pathologist, could be barred from practicing her profession if she is released from custody.

Expanding Legal Fallout in Celebrity Crime Case

The legal ramifications are intensifying rapidly as Ortiz already stands charged with attempted murder and firearm offenses related to the incident at Rihanna's residence. This new threat to her professional license adds a layer of complexity to her legal battles, highlighting how the case extends beyond immediate criminal proceedings into her career and livelihood.

Authorities emphasize that the possibility of revoking her speech therapy license is under serious consideration, pending the outcome of her release and further legal evaluations. This move underscores the severity with which the prosecution is treating the allegations, aiming to ensure public safety and professional accountability.
